IE7,8,都支持PNG-24的透明PNG,IE6是不行的,前人们总结的方法也是一大堆,基本上都是使用IE的滤镜实现。使用滤镜的时候,IE6里面问题非常多。以前就发现过一次,外层使用透明滤镜后,内层的伪类会失效,今天居然发现,连表单也失效了~···
在网上翻了一圈,发现一个牛人用VML来实现的方法,非常拉风~···
看这里:http://www.dillerdesign.com/experiment/DD_belatedPNG/
具体使用方法,看下作者的使用文档。
IE7,8,都支持PNG-24的透明PNG,IE6是不行的,前人们总结的方法也是一大堆,基本上都是使用IE的滤镜实现。使用滤镜的时候,IE6里面问题非常多。以前就发现过一次,外层使用透明滤镜后,内层的伪类会失效,今天居然发现,连表单也失效了~···
在网上翻了一圈,发现一个牛人用VML来实现的方法,非常拉风~···
看这里:http://www.dillerdesign.com/experiment/DD_belatedPNG/
具体使用方法,看下作者的使用文档。
2010-03-05 23:02:36reply
[...] 放狗一搜,基本上还是以前的几种解决方案,正当想斟酌一下选择哪一种时,忽然在某博文章中找到一个用VML方法实现PNG在IE6中透明的脚本,用起来也很简单,一试之下,效果好极了~ [...]